N561PK is a 1973 Piper PA-32-300. It is a fixed-wing single-engine aircraft with 6 seats, powered by a Lycoming IO-540-K1A5 rated at 300 horsepower. The registration is active, with the registrant based in Seattle, WA. Its standard airworthiness certificate was issued in Apr 2008. It has been registered to its current owner since Aug 2007.
